Output 5b09578a18f6dff424808ba69b62e06218b0644c8d20399ce2f86e2c01cc97c2:1

value
5042605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ec140307fe2df488190a802ef5353a4846b2f154 OP_EQUAL
address
3PDHNGCKRBoXkkgybH1TSiuE7AqYrkMSYg
transaction
5b09578a18f6dff424808ba69b62e06218b0644c8d20399ce2f86e2c01cc97c2
spent
true